However, there is much to do besides merely hooking up the filter. One must also be sure to replace the filter cartridge at appropriate intervals as per the manufacturer’s recommendations. The filter removes contaminants from your water, but this process can clog the filter with the dirt that has been removed. A clogged filter does not work as efficiently as it should. This is precisely why one must change the filter replacement cartridge as needed. This will keep your drinking water clean and contaminant free.
Filters are great for use at home because, depending on the water usage, you can install them in a variety of places. The most common of which is the kitchen faucet. This is where it’s most crucial to have a water filtration system. There are two primary types which will achieve this.
The original filter mounts directly to the tap. This is the least invasive, and most economic, option. The filter unit is kept at easy access; making replacement easy. Tap mounted systems screw directly into the end of the faucet. Simply swivel the unit, or push a button to switch between filtered/non filtered water.
The only time you really need to use filtered water is when you want to actually drinking it, like a glass of water or boiling a pot of coffee. If you are cooking with water, doing the dishes, or simply washing your hands, unfiltered tap water is just fine to use. By limiting how much filtered water you actually use, you will decrease the amount of filter replacement cartridges you will have to purchase, thus saving you money.
A second choice for a kitchen sink water filtration system is an under the sink mounted system. This style of filter is larger and filters all the water that passes through it. It mounts out of the way under the sink so that you do not have to see it which makes it more aesthetically pleasing if that is important to you. This system and the filter replacement cartridge that goes with it are more expensive, but they also last longer so it is a good investment.
Usually the under sink mounted filtration system will be plumbed to a separate tap that can be mounted to the back of the sink. This can be a simple attractive stainless steel tube style faucet made for filling drinking glasses that will not be in the way when you are using the sink for washing dishes.
A different spot that also works well for installing a filtration system is your refrigerator. You are defeating the purpose of using filtered water if you just put unfiltered ice cubes from the ice maker into your water. Using an inline filter will fix this sort of situation. You will need to remember that this will also have a filter replacement cartridge needing service also.
